package slicex import ( "testing" "github.com/stretchr/testify/assert" ) func TestFilter(t *testing.T) { testCases := []struct { name string input []int filterFn func(int) bool want []int }{ { name: "filter even numbers", input: []int{1, 2, 3, 4, 5, 6}, filterFn: func(i int) bool { return i%2 == 0 }, want: []int{2, 4, 6}, }, { name: "filter all", input: []int{1, 2, 3}, filterFn: func(i int) bool { return true }, want: []int{1, 2, 3}, }, { name: "filter none", input: []int{1, 2, 3}, filterFn: func(i int) bool { return false }, want: []int{}, }, { name: "empty input", input: []int{}, filterFn: func(i int) bool { return i > 0 }, want: []int{}, }, } for _, tc := range testCases { t.Run(tc.name, func(t *testing.T) { got := Filter(tc.input, tc.filterFn) assert.Equal(t, tc.want, got) }) } } func TestFilterStrings(t *testing.T) { testCases := []struct { name string input []string filterFn func(string) bool want []string }{ { name: "length > 2", input: []string{"go", "java", "c", "rust"}, filterFn: func(s string) bool { return len(s) > 2 }, want: []string{"java", "rust"}, }, { name: "empty input", input: []string{}, filterFn: func(s string) bool { return len(s) > 0 }, want: []string{}, }, } for _, tc := range testCases { t.Run(tc.name, func(t *testing.T) { got := Filter(tc.input, tc.filterFn) assert.Equal(t, tc.want, got) }) } }
